I'm waiting for one of my teeth to be removed and the consultant wants me to have a ct scan before she does anything to check for nerve positions. This isn't normal is it? No one I know has had one for wisdom teeth. Anyone else had one?
I've also been given a choice between a local or a general anaesthetic. I'm leaning toward general even though the consultant said local would be better.

On a ct scan, you can check the position of the ID ( inferior dental) nerve, in relation to the wisdom tooth. This must be closely associated with the wisdom tooth on a xray you've already had to have been suggested to go for a ct scan.
As regards GA, they are more risky, a slower recovery, that's why you've been advised LA.

It depends on how your teeth are sitting in the gum as to the type of procedure you need. Some wisdom teeth are fully erupted and will (almost) pop out. Wisdom teeth that are still in the bone and not sitting vertically need some major excavation to get them out - this is considered more than minor surgery.
